Under standard conditions the density of the helium and nitrogen mixture equals `rho = 0.60 g//1`. Find the concentration of helium atoms in the given mixture.

Text Solution

Verified by Experts

Let `n_1 `= density of `He` amtoms, `n_2` - number density of `N_2` molecules
Then `rho = n_1 m_1 + n_2 m_2`
where `m_1` = mass of `He` atom, `m_2`= mass of `N_2` molecule also `p = (n_1 + n_2) kT`
From these two equations we get
`n_1 = ((p)/(kT) -(rho)/(m_2))//(1 - (m_1)/(m_2))`.
